On This Day - September 30

1916 E 39 Completed
1936 Sunfish (N 81) / V1 (USSR) Launched
1939 H 34 HMS H-34 fires two torpedoes at the German submarine U-3 15 nautical miles north of Kinnaird Head. The torpedoes miss.
1939 Artifex (F28) 1924 - 1961 Passenger ship Aurania requisitioned by the Admiralty from the Cunard White Star Ltd, Liverpool for conversion to an armed merchant cruiser.
1941 Trident (N 52) HMS Trident fires three torpedoes against the German hospital ship Birka in the Breidsundet about 4 nautical miles north-west of Havaysund, Norway. All three missed.
1941 Urge (N 17) Overnight, HMS URGE took part in an operation to deliver a package to an agent on a beach in the Gulf of Gioia. It turned out that the agent was a double agent and the officer who was paddling ashore to deliver the package was killed by gunfire from the shore.
1941 Taurus (P 339) Laid Down
1943 Sibyl (P 217) HMS Sibyl torpedoes and sinks the German auxiliary minesweeper M 7022/Hummer about 12 nautical miles north-east of Bastia, Corsica, France.
1943 Strongbow (P 235) Launched
1943 Sturdy (P 248) Launched
1954 USS Nautilus The worlds first nuclear reactor powered vessel USS Nautilus is commissioned.
2011 Ambush (S 120) Initial dive test completed in Devonshire Dock

Featured Badge

Perseus (N 36)

Class: 1927 - 1946: Parthian Class
Built By: Vickers (Barrow)
Build Group: P
Fate:
On 6th December 1941 the boat was mined off Cephallonia. The sole survivor was L/S John Capes whose extraordinary escape has become a legend within the Submarine Service
